Increasing Infrastructure Development
The ongoing expansion of infrastructure projects worldwide appears to be a primary driver for the Utility Locator Market. As urbanization accelerates, the demand for reliable utility locating services intensifies. In 2025, the construction sector is projected to grow by approximately 5 percent annually, necessitating advanced utility locating technologies to prevent service disruptions. This growth is particularly evident in developing regions, where new projects often encounter existing underground utilities. Consequently, utility locator services are becoming indispensable for ensuring safety and efficiency in construction activities. The Utility Locator Market is thus positioned to benefit from this trend, as stakeholders seek to mitigate risks associated with utility strikes and enhance project timelines.

Increased Awareness of Utility Strike Risks
Heightened awareness of the risks associated with utility strikes is driving growth in the Utility Locator Market. Incidents of accidental utility strikes can lead to severe consequences, including injuries, service disruptions, and financial losses. In 2025, it is anticipated that the costs associated with utility strikes could exceed several billion dollars annually. This awareness is prompting construction firms and utility operators to prioritize utility locating services as a preventive measure. As a result, the Utility Locator Market is likely to experience increased demand for reliable locating solutions that mitigate these risks, thereby enhancing safety and operational efficiency in various sectors.
Technological Innovations in Utility Detection
Technological advancements in utility detection methods are reshaping the Utility Locator Market. Innovations such as ground-penetrating radar (GPR) and electromagnetic locating technologies are becoming more prevalent, enhancing the accuracy and efficiency of utility locating services. In 2025, the market for GPR is expected to expand by 15 percent, driven by its ability to detect various utilities with minimal disruption. These innovations not only improve the reliability of locating services but also reduce the time and costs associated with utility detection. As such, the Utility Locator Market is likely to see increased adoption of these advanced technologies, which could lead to improved service offerings and customer satisfaction.
